Housing Costs

Housing remains one of the biggest reasons people move to Greenville.

Compared to larger cities, buyers often find:

  • More square footage
  • Larger yards
  • Newer homes
  • Lower property taxes

While home prices have increased over the last several years, many buyers relocating from states like California, New York, Florida, and New Jersey still find Greenville relatively affordable.

Utilities and Transportation

Most residents find utility costs manageable compared to national averages. Greenville’s layout also allows many residents to enjoy shorter commutes than those found in larger metropolitan areas.
